Output 5abe3c4fc67e6f59b8ba60894d8df9cf91df3e81b50a1fee04c03c2fe5bde81b:17

value
6393150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ec8295e5257311806372bfdd43ed8f2e9d11ba2 OP_EQUAL
address
333BAhbuZjBcSB1jotqpCrCG2hpv64yLrj
transaction
5abe3c4fc67e6f59b8ba60894d8df9cf91df3e81b50a1fee04c03c2fe5bde81b
spent
true